Allelic methylation levels of the noncoding VTRNA2-1 located on chromosome 5q31.1 predict outcome in AML.
Blood - 5 Jan 2012
Treppendahl Marianne Bach, Qiu Xiangning, Søgaard Alexandra, Yang Xiaojing, Nandrup-Bus Cecilie, Hother Christoffer, Andersen Mette Klarskov, Kjeldsen Lars, Möllgård Lars, Möllgaard Lars, Hellström-Lindberg Eva, Jendholm Johan, Porse Bo T, Jones Peter A, Liang Gangning, Grønbæk Kirsten
Abstract excerpt
Deletions of chromosome 5q are associated with poor outcomes in acute myeloid leukemia (AML) suggesting the presence of tumor suppressor(s) at the locus. However, definitive identification of putative tumor suppressor genes remains controversial. Here we show that a 106-nucleotide noncoding RNA vault RNA2-1 (vtRNA2-1), previously misannotated as miR886, could potentially play a role in the biology and prognosis...
